Design excerpt: FareSplit pricing experiment

The experiment assigns riders on the Novaline network to price bands at session start. On-call should know that band assignment is cached per session and rebalanced hourly; manual overrides flush the cache. Guardrails halt the experiment if conversion drops past threshold. The guardrail and rebalance constants are defined as follows.

constants for yaduf-fahag:
BUDGETS = {
    "kelix": 528,
    "briwyn": 734,
}

☐ ORM refactor (Tidewell ledger service): confirm the new Driftline repository layer passes the full legacy parity suite, including the nullable-join edge cases flagged by Okafor. No raw SQL may remain outside the adapter module. Verify migrations are reversible and the shadow-read comparison shows zero diffs over 24h. Reviewer signs off only after matching the artifact against the build token recorded below.

build token for fajop-kageg: htk14_a2d40227103e0f

Internal Memo — Capacity Adjustment

To all branch managers: Effective next month, the Thornfield plant will add a weekend shift to clear the current order backlog. Expect lead times to normalise within six weeks. Do not promise expedited delivery until Operations confirms throughput. Questions go through your regional coordinator. The planning context behind this decision is set out below.

board note of tagug-hahag: Praionax Logistics is in early talks to buy Julaxek Group for about $36.3 million. The Julmir launch date is March 1, and nothing goes to the press before then.

Runbook fragment — Ostermile release 14.2. Schema migration runs in two phases for zero downtime: phase one adds nullable columns and backfills in batches of 5k rows; phase two flips reads after the dual-write window closes. Do not cut traffic between phases. Verify the migration artifact signature before the phase-two deploy, and confirm replica lag is under two seconds. Signed artifacts for this release must be checked against the deploy key shown below.

deploy key for kagup-bawig: bky9_ZMq28eTw9